Description
Tree 1. Walnut overhanging from The Rectory, Gloucester Road, Stratton, Cirencester, GL7 2LJ. Remove the dead stub over the lawn back to the junction of the live branch. Reduce the 1 large branch growing towards the other Walnut by up to 3m to allow more light into the garden. Tree 2. Walnut on the lawn. This tree is becoming too large and is taking light from the garden. Reduce all over by up to 3m to leave no less than 9m tall and with a radial spread of approximately 8m
